Fadnavis Warns MLAs Over Casual References to Ladki Bahin Scheme in Assembly

Fresh funding with an extended e-KYC window signals continued backing despite persistent questions over cost.

Overview

  • During Question Hour, the chief minister cautioned legislators against invoking the scheme in unrelated debates, warning, "If this continues, you will have to sit at home."
  • He cut off BJP MLA Abhimanyu Pawar after a passing mention and earlier showed displeasure when Congress MLA Jyoti Gaikwad cited the programme during a separate discussion.
  • Deputy Chief Minister Ajit Pawar tabled supplementary demands that earmark Rs 6,103.20 crore for the scheme.
  • The programme pays Rs 1,500 per month to eligible women via DBT into Aadhaar-linked bank accounts, with the e-KYC deadline extended to December 31, 2025.
  • Opposition leaders and some allies, including NCP’s Chhagan Bhujbal, argue the estimated Rs 40,000–45,000 crore cost is straining other government initiatives.
